Kerascv models pretrained_model = keras_cv. Jun 3, 2023 · Image generation models are causing a sensation worldwide, particularly the powerful Stable Diffusion technique. You can access them via from keras_cv. FasterRCNN is not accessible #18771. Computer Vision Image classification from scratch Simple MNIST convnet Image classification via fine-tuning with EfficientNet Image classification with Vision Transformer Classification using Attention-based Deep Multiple Instance Learning Image classification with modern MLP models A mobile-friendly Transformer-based model for image classification Pneumonia Classification on TPU Compact Mar 6, 2024 · import time import keras_cv import keras import matplotlib. Apr 28, 2023 · KerasCV library provides SimpleTokenizer in the keras_cv. Industry-strength Computer Vision workflows with Keras - keras-team/keras-cv from keras. ipynb in https://api. StableDiffusion to generate images from text and has the following code: import keras_cv import keras import matplotlib. from keras_cv import visualization. In May 2023, an Israel-based company Deci, published their latest YOLO variant called YOLO-NAS, the current state-of-the-art object detection model. 2518 - loss: 2. Models can be used for both training and inference, on any of the TensorFlow, Jax, and Torch backends. ImageClassifier. For example, you can create new images by flipping and rotating the existing ones. Built on Keras 3, these models, layers, metrics, callbacks, etc. Currently, in July of 2022, several models are already ported: DenseNet; MixerMLP; ResNets Jul 27, 2023 · In this step, we will benchmark the model for real-world scenarios to compare the runtime of the standard model with the optimized model. numpy as tnp from keras_cv. diffusion_model import DiffusionModel KerasCV provides access to pre-trained models via the keras_cv. The following underlying models are provided by third parties, and are subject to separate licenses: StableDiffusion, Vision Transformer Could not find classification_with_keras_cv. The backbone is going to be YOLOv8 Large. KerasCV includes pre-trained models for popular computer vision datasets, such as ImageNet, COCO, and Pascal VOC, which can be used for transfer learning. applications, you will find KerasCV model APIs to be similar. To accomplish today’s implementation, we will be leveraging Keras’s Sep 24, 2024 · We'll use this model to solve the age old "Cat or Dog" problem. Author: Khalid Salama Date created: 2021/01/18 Last modified: 2021/01/18 Description: Implementing the Vision Transformer (ViT) model for image classification. py ├── keras_cv_attention_models/ │ ├── __init__. Oct 2, 2022 · import cv2 from keras_cv. py │ ├── coat. A preset is a directory of configs, weights and other file assets used to save and load a pre-trained model. applications. KerasCV是一个模块化计算机视觉组件库,它与TensorFlow、JAX或PyTorch原生兼容。基于Keras 3构建,这些模型、层、度量、回调等可以在任何框架中进行训练和序列化,并在另一个框架中重用而无需高昂的迁移成本。 Dec 15, 2023 · keras_cv. text_to_image (prompt = " A beautiful horse running through a field ", batch_size = 1, # How many images to generate at once num_steps Keras documentation. From the entire pre-trained model, first load the backbone with the COCO pre-trained weights. YOLOV8Backbone. Oct 9, 2024 · A lower value gives the model creativity to generate images that are more loosely related to the prompt. models API. Higher values push the model to follow the prompt more closely. Also, check out KerasHub's other segmentation models. models. I started with tutorial code, but it doesn't work. RetinaNet KerasCV. Jul 28, 2023 · Hello; Is there any way to train the models without coco_train_script. model_provider import get_model as kecv_get_model import numpy as np net = kecv_get_model("resnet18", pretrained=True) x = np. In this Mar 23, 2024 · KerasCV is a library of modular CV components built on Keras Core. The library provides Keras 3 implementations of popular model architectures, paired with a collection of pretrained checkpoints available on Kaggle Models. Reload to refresh your session. legacy import ViTTiny16 for now, Aug 29, 2023 · Hello, I am experiencing an issue with YOLOV8 loading after training and saving. stackoverflow. models. When? When they're ready. These pre-trained models are provided on an "as is" basis, without warranties or conditions of any kind. models' has no attribute 'stable_diffusion' Modeling API: Base classes that can be used for most high-level tasks using pretrained models. We will create the KerasCV YOLOv8 model with a COCO pretrained backbone. diffusion_model import Nov 16, 2023 · These are legacy models that need to be the new API. I'm trying to follow some examples from keras-cv and reading the documentation but there is no information about how to export and convert this keras-cv yolov8 model (up to what I've seen) to tflite. I am creating the model as below, fit it with my dataset, save it and then try to load it to test its deployment. The model can be fine-tuned on a custom dataset to improve its performance on a specific task. Apr 8, 2023 · KerasCV offers a complete set of production grade APIs to solve object detection problems. import os. ImageNet, COCO, and Pascal VOC, which can be used for transfer learning. py and just using model. Oct 14, 2022 · Посмотрим, насколько сильна keras_cv. py │ ├── coatnet. Here's an example using keras_hub. The core of Stable Diffusion in KerasCV lies in its ability to interpret and visualize text prompts. models import StableDiffusion from matplotlib import pyplot as plt from PIL import Image model = StableDiffusion (img_height = 512, img_width = 512, jit_compile = True) img = model. height>0 in function 'cv Dec 28, 2022 · from textwrap import wrap import os import keras_cv import matplotlib. Aug 8, 2024 · I'm trying to generate Image with keras_cv StableDiffusion in Google Colab. As noted earlier - keras_cv. pyplot as plt import numpy as np import pandas as pd import tensorflow as tf import tensorflow. KerasCV is a fast changing library, with the codebase and documentation being updated on a regular basis. import resource. experimental. KerasCV includes models, layers, metrics, callbacks, and other tools that extend the high-level Keras API for CV tasks. KerasCV includes pre-trained models for popular computer vision datasets, such as. Mar 19, 2024 · Photo by Taras Chernus on Unsplash. 1 KerasCV概念. ai. 4. 透過 from_preset() 建構函式,它會使用預先訓練的配置和(可選)權重來實例化物件。 Instantiate a keras_hub. ImageClassifier 和 EfficientNetV2B0 骨干网络的例子。 EfficientNetV2B0 在构建图像分类管道时是一个很好的起点。 然后,在回到cmd,继续安装keras_cv_attention_models轮子文件。注意,轮子文件可以放在任何位置,最主要的是pip安装轮子文件时,要先激活自己的虚拟环境,然后进入轮子文件的存放位置,通过pip进行安装。 Nov 13, 2023 · keras_cv. Thanks. No hard deadline. Note that you can use the from_preset() constructor on a base class to instantiate a model of the correct subclass. experimental. output x = GlobalAveragePooling2D ()(x Jul 2, 2023 · Training computer vision models with little data can lead to poor model performance. from_preset("bert_base_en", num_classes=2) . RetinaNet(# number of classes to be used in box classification. Feb 9, 2023 · As mentioned above, there are 10 variants of the ViT readily available in KerasCV. ImageNet contains more detail usage and some comparing results. Model,它由一个(通常是预训练的)骨干模型和特定于任务的层组成。以下是一个使用 keras_cv. We then use the text_to_image() method of this model to generate an image and save it to the img variable. fit? I made a custom model for object detection that uses head and anchorfree loss function of keras_cv_attention_models. To begin, we instantiate the model: model = keras_cv. KerasCV 模型. keras model. The following underlying models are provided by third parties, and are subject to separate licenses: StableDiffusion, Vision Transformer Aug 1, 2023 · You signed in with another tab or window. pyplot as plt from Keras beit,caformer,CMT,CoAtNet,convnext,davit,dino,efficientdet,edgenext,efficientformer,efficientnet,eva,fasternet,fastervit,fastvit,flexivit,gcvit,ghostnet,gpvit Apr 13, 2022 · With KerasCV's COCO metrics implementation, you can easily evaluate your object detection model's performance all from within the TensorFlow graph. src. These APIs include object-detection-specific data augmentation techniques, Keras native COCO metrics, bounding box format conversion utilities, visualization tools, pretrained object detection models, and everything you need to train your own state of the art object detection models! KerasCV provides access to pre-trained models via the keras_cv. ImageClassifier with an ResNet Backbone. Keras CV. json for training, detail usage can be found in Custom recognition dataset. com/leondgarse/keras_cv_attention_models Given a bounding box, the model tries to segment the object contained in it. Here's how diffusion models work in plain English: 1. Keras, known for its user-friendly API and focus on accessibility, has been at the forefront of this movement with specialized libraries like KerasNLP for text-based models and KerasCV for computer vision models. SimpleTokenizer() It will complain with AttributeError: module 'keras_cv. Historically, users have evaluated COCO metrics as a post training step. You switched accounts on another tab or window. YOLO-NAS Paper Summary. clip_tokenizer module, so you could simply pass the prompt to it. Image classification with Vision Transformer. If this value is too high, you may observe some artifacts in the generated image. ImageEncoder(resolution, resolution) dreambooth_trainer = DreamBoothTrainer( diffusion_model=keras_cv. Aug 8, 2024 · I am using keras_cv. StableDiffusion? Aside from the easy-to-use API, KerasCV's Stable Diffusion model comes with some powerful advantages, including: Graph mode execution; XLA compilation through jit_compile=True; Support for mixed precision computation Nov 28, 2023 · Fine tuning a stable diffusion model. clip_tokenizer import SimpleTokenizer from keras_cv. clip_tokenizer import SimpleTokenizer from keras_cv. Here are key reasons why fine-tuning a Stable Diffusion model is essential: Adaptation to Custom Datasets: Dataset-Specific Nuances: Fine-tuning allows the Industry-strength Computer Vision workflows with Keras - keras-team/keras-cv Dec 23, 2022 · Keras 2 : ガイド : KerasCV – Stable Diffusion を使用した高性能画像生成. StableDiffusion(). TextClassifier. Aug 21, 2024 · 文章浏览阅读442次,点赞4次,收藏8次。Keras CV Attention Models 使用教程 keras_cv_attention_modelsKeras beit,caformer,CMT,CoAtNet,convnext,davit,dino,efficientdet,edgenext,efficientformer,efficientnet,eva,fasternet,fastervit,fastvit,flexivit_keras-cv-attention-models和keras-cv Oct 11, 2024 · The model can be trained on a variety of datasets, including the COCO dataset, the PASCAL VOC dataset, and the Cityscapes dataset. I still get a model with the incorrect size outputs. This Jupyter notebook can be launched after a local installation only. 16. models import Oct 22, 2024 · The world of deep learning is rapidly evolving, with pretrained models becoming increasingly crucial for a wide range of tasks. zeros((1, 3, 224, 224), np. stable_diffusion. Summary. avg means that global average pooling will be applied to the output of the last convolutional block, and thus the output of the model will be a 2D tensor. 16 manually. The implementation shown here will work with KerasCV version 0. 0, if using tensorflow>=2. Сначала построим модель: model = keras_cv. github. Generating images involves two processes. Stable diffusion is an open source text-to-image deep learning model by stability.
ahcbu ihg kgbjit snbe ijb odjqbv zxqijaee weqj eaij dplw uoydrz mpwg udcibv igqj xuifgls